Point of Purchase and Point of Sales crucial to retail industry's future growth
- United Arab Emirates: Saturday, April 16 - 2005 at 13:39
- PRESS RELEASE
More than 75% of the customers make unplanned decisions to buy goods at the Point of Purchase in any retail environment.
Mr. Rehan Merchant's comments came in advance of the Retail Professionals Conference, being organized by the Expo Centre Sharjah in their premises as part of the Retail Middle East, region's exclusive and dedicated trade event for the retail industry, where he will be a keynote speaker giving a presentation on how vital POP & POS are to retail industry.
The one-day conference is also set to discuss new ways to compete effectively in a rapidly changing market, to retain customer loyalty and to increasing visitor footfall, while the three-day exhibition, being held from April 18 to 20, 2005, will feature over 100 leading suppliers, major manufacturers and players in the retail industry.
"Even though 98% of budget allocations go to other advertising activities, the fact remains that 75% of the customers decide to buy only within the store. Therefore materials used at the point of purchase in any retail environment are the real nerve-centers of any retail business. As the retail sector in the UAE and the region booms, professionals need to understand appropriate solutions for specific requirements and their way of implementation," said Mr. Merchant.

In Dubai alone, at current demographic levels, the available retail facilities would require every man, woman and child to spend around US$7,800 annually to sustain an overall average sales figure of US$3,500 a square meter a year, in more than 25 shopping malls or so, according to a recent study.
The UAE retail sector is worth over AED30 billion and a major contributor to the country's GDP. As per the survey of shopping centres carried out by the UK-based Retail International in the GCC region, some 3.8 million square metres of retail space has already been completed with 2.2 million square metres under development.
The three-day trade event features everything related to the retail industry including retail concepts, shop fitting and store equipment, visual merchandising, signage, POP, store design, retail technology & equipment, logistics and security systems.
The show is being organised by Expo Centre Sharjah in association with National Association of Store Fixture Manufacturers (NASFM), USA, and Point of Purchase Advertising International (POPAI), USA, and with the support of the Sharjah Chamber of Commerce and Industry (SCCI).
